How they compare

Malaysia currently reports 5,704 millions against 5,168 millions in Thailand, a difference of 536 millions.

That makes Malaysia's figure about 1.1 times Thailand's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 22 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Malaysia ahead.

Malaysia ranks 28th and Thailand ranks 30th of 151 countries.

Malaysia has averaged higher in every one of the 5 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Malaysia Thailand Difference Ahead
1970s 211.14 millions 129.89 millions 81.25 millions Malaysia
1980s 687.29 millions 305 millions 382.3 millions Malaysia
1990s 1,447 millions 1,315 millions 131.75 millions Malaysia
2000s 2,678 millions 1,494 millions 1,184 millions Malaysia
2010s 5,449 millions 4,395 millions 1,055 millions Malaysia

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Total general (local, regional and central) government expenditure on secondary education (current, capital, and transfers) in millions US$ (nominal value). It includes expenditure funded by transfers from international sources to government. Total government expenditure for a given level of education (e.g. primary, secondary, or all levels combined) in national currency is converted to US$. Limitations: In some instances data on total government expenditure on education refers only to the Ministry of Education, excluding other ministries which may also spend a part of their budget on educational activities.
